Event Overview

The gaokao is a high-stakes national college entrance examination in China that determines students' access to higher education. Held annually since 1952, it has become increasingly competitive and intense, with students often spending years preparing for the exam. Recently, mainland Chinese families are turning to Hong Kong universities due to concerns about the gaokao's impact on mental health and uncertainty surrounding Sino-US tensions. This trend is attributed to Hong Kong's generous non-local admission quotas and geographic proximity. The gaokao's significance extends beyond education, as it plays a crucial role in shaping China's future workforce and societal structure. As the country navigates economic and social changes, the gaokao remains a pressing issue, with its outcomes influencing students' career paths and overall well-being.
